Lecanora chlarotera sens str

Growth type crustose
Chemistry: K+ yellow, C-, P-. UV+ mauve-purple. Apothecia margins P-
N.B. All specimens without examination of sections in water under polarised light (POL) should be recorded as Lecanora chlarotera sens lat

On bark and worked timber. Probably widespread but distribution uncertain owing to previous maps including L. chlarotera sens lat.

Whitish or pale grey thallus with +/- conspicuous white prothallus. Apothecia with persistent, well-developed margins, discs rarely pruinose, pale brown, mid brown, red-brown or dark brown. Medulla with massive crystals, epithecium with large granules not extending between paraphyses (dissolving in K). POL Micrograph below.

Similar: L. hybocarpa. Epithecial granules descend into hymenium (POL)
